Hello!
I was reading a little while ago about people using Bach rescue remedy to calm their nervous bunny. However I could not find the pet quality, only the alcoholic human one.
Do you think it's OK if I put the drops on a bunny cracker, then let the alcohol evaporate? I'd rather not give them anything than hurt my rabbits, as is obvious with everyone here.

Alcohol is the carrier - one drop is such a MINUTE amount it will not cause any harm at that level. I have used Bach Five Flower rescue remedy (human drops) for my buns many times, and on advice of my rabbit-savy vet. :):wave:
 
I used the human one for my foster, just a couple of drops in her water bottle. Dont know if it helped but she now cuddles me where I couldn't get near her when she first came!
